Web Frontend Engineer

Canonical
Full-time
Worldwide
Posted on 5 months ago

Job Description

Canonical is seeking a Web/UI Engineer to develop data-rich and reliable user experiences using JS, CSS, React, and Flutter. The role involves designing, implementing, and maintaining frontends for Canonical’s enterprise products, with a focus on consistency, accessibility, and performance. The company emphasizes open-source contributions and globally distributed collaboration.

Responsibilities

  • Design and implement well-tested software
  • Debug and fix user issues
  • Participate in code and architectural reviews
  • Collaborate on technical specifications
  • Contribute to technical documentation
  • Seek improvements to engineering practices
  • Deploy and operate services
  • Contribute to product success through advocacy

Requirements

  • Exceptional academic record
  • Computer Science or STEM degree
  • Drive and a track record of exceeding expectations
  • Self-organized and able to deliver on schedule
  • Professional communication skills
  • Experience with Web technologies
  • Experience with Typescript, React, or Flutter
  • Understanding of accessibility and performance
  • Professional English skills
  • Experience with Linux
  • Excellent interpersonal skills

Benefits

  • No benefits